Step-by-step explanation
Given that triangles triangle ABC and triangle DEF are similar, this means that their angles are congruent i.e
<A = <D
<B = <E
<C = <F
Given
<A = 100 then <D = 100
<B = 30°, then <E = 30°
To get <F, we will use the expression
<D+<E+<F = 180 (sum of angles in a triangle is 180°)
100+30+<F = 180
130+<F = 180
<F = 180-130
<F = 50°
Hence the measure of <F is 50°

The movement of an object from one place to another is described using vectors. Vectors can be represented as points in a coordinate system in the cartesian system. Similar to this, a "n" tuple can be used to represent vectors with "n" dimensions.
In physics, a vector is a quantity with both magnitude and direction. It is often represented by an arrow whose length is proportional to the magnitude of the quantity and whose direction is the same as that of the quantity. Simply subtract the starting point from the terminal point to determine the vector in component form given the initial and terminal points.
